## Deployment

Spokework, our bike-share rebalancing planner for the Tallbridge network, deploys as a single container behind the internal scheduler. Build the image from the repo root, push to the team registry, then roll the staging environment before production — the optimizer warms its demand model on boot, so allow two minutes before routing traffic. The deployment reads its runtime settings from the environment; current values are listed below.

settings of fahag-haduf:
[ulaox]
port = 8443
region = south-2
host = ulaox.lumiccorp.internal
timeout_ms = 500
retries = 8

Phase 2 of the Quillstone ORM migration replaces the legacy Hargrave mapper with the new repository layer. Release manager note: both layers run side by side during the canary window, and row-level diffs are written to the shadow table for verification. Do not promote the build until the diff count reaches zero for two consecutive hours. The shadow comparator authenticates against the replica database, and its credential must be present in the environment file. Append this line:

sealed setting: LEDGER_TOKEN20=6148d35bbb480b0ab79e

- [ ] Show the new starter the canteen on Level 2. Heads up: we share it with the folks from Bramblewick Insurance next door, so lunch rush gets busy around 12:30. Their staff use the east till; ours use the west one. To get served at our till, they'll need to show the pass below.

staff pass of badup-kawig = bdg-TYN-3